Centered on historic downtown Willoughby along Erie Street, 44094 mixes suburban calm with lively local flavor across Willoughby, Willoughby Hills, Kirtland, and Waite Hill. Expect true four seasons—breezy Lake Erie summers, colorful falls, and snowy winters—plus easy access to green space at Holden Arboretum, Penitentiary Glen, North Chagrin Reservation (Squire's Castle), Chagrin River Park, and lakefront Osborne Park. Weekends revolve around hiking and biking trails, dog-friendly parks, and community festivals; dining and coffee cluster in downtown Willoughby’s restaurants, cafes, and craft-beer spots, with groceries like Giant Eagle and Aldi, Target and big-box shopping on Euclid Avenue, and fitness options from local studios to Planet Fitness. Laketran buses and quick hops to I-90, Route 2, and I-271 make commuting straightforward, and Lakeland Community College and Historic Kirtland add cultural texture. Recent Zillow Market Trends show the area’s median asking rent around the mid-$1,400s over the past few months, with most listings roughly $1,100 to $2,100+, depending on size and location.
